Cómo hacer prompting JSON avanzado para UGC en Sora 2

AutoGeo Editoron 2 hours ago

Cómo hacer prompting JSON avanzado para UGC en Sora 2

Si quieres crear videos UGC con Sora 2 que se vean más consistentes, específicos y fáciles de reproducir, el prompting JSON avanzado es una de las mejores formas de trabajar. En esta guía aprenderás qué estructura usar, cómo describir escenas y qué campos priorizar para generar resultados más controlados, tanto desde texto como desde imagen.

1) Qué significa “prompting JSON” en Sora 2

Conclusión: usar una estructura tipo JSON te ayuda a ordenar mejor tu idea y a reducir ambigüedades en el prompt.

Sora 2 funciona bien cuando el prompt incluye detalles claros sobre acción, estilo, movimiento, duración, formato y contexto visual. Si organizas esa información en campos separados, te resultará más fácil:

  • mantener consistencia entre generaciones,
  • editar una sola parte sin rehacer todo el prompt,
  • reutilizar plantillas para UGC,
  • comunicar mejor lo que debe ocurrir en pantalla.

Aunque la herramienta puede aceptar texto libre, un enfoque JSON es útil como plantilla interna de trabajo. No se trata de “programar” la creatividad, sino de estructurarla.

Recomendación práctica

Usa una estructura con estos campos base:

  • subject: quién aparece
  • scene: dónde ocurre
  • action: qué hace
  • camera: cómo se mueve la cámara
  • style: estilo visual
  • audio: audio o ambiente
  • duration: duración
  • aspect_ratio: formato
  • constraints: qué evitar

2) Estructura JSON avanzada para UGC

Conclusión: un buen JSON para UGC debe priorizar la intención de la escena y la naturalidad del contenido.

UGC suele buscar un look más cotidiano, auténtico y cercano. Por eso, además de lo visual, conviene incluir señales que orienten el tono: espontáneo, realista, natural, casero, testimonial o demostrativo.

Aquí tienes un ejemplo de estructura que puedes adaptar:

{
  "subject": "persona joven mostrando un producto de forma natural",
  "scene": "interior de una habitación con luz suave",
  "action": "la persona sostiene el producto, lo enseña a cámara y habla con entusiasmo",
  "camera": "plano medio, cámara estable con ligera sensación de handheld",
  "style": "UGC realista, iluminación natural, aspecto auténtico",
  "audio": "voz sincronizada y ambiente suave de interior",
  "duration": "10s",
  "aspect_ratio": "landscape",
  "constraints": [
    "sin texto en pantalla",
    "sin logos visibles",
    "sin apariencia demasiado publicitaria"
  ]
}

插图 1

Qué hace bien esta estructura

  • Da contexto completo sin ser excesiva.
  • Evita contradicciones entre estilo y acción.
  • Ayuda a conseguir un resultado más “orgánico” y menos genérico.

Consejo accionable

Si tu objetivo es un UGC convincente, añade siempre:

  1. una acción humana concreta,
  2. una indicación de cámara,
  3. una restricción clara sobre lo que no quieres.

3) Cómo escribir prompts más precisos para Sora 2

Conclusión: la precisión mejora cuando describes movimientos, intención y entorno, no solo objetos.

Uno de los errores más comunes es escribir prompts demasiado generales, por ejemplo: “persona con un producto en un video bonito”. Eso suele producir resultados poco específicos.

Mejor estructura el prompt con este orden:

  1. sujeto
  2. entorno
  3. acción principal
  4. movimiento de cámara
  5. estilo visual
  6. tono emocional
  7. restricciones

Ejemplo de prompt mejorado

  • “Persona de pie en una cocina moderna y luminosa, mostrando un producto de cuidado personal con gestos naturales, mirando a cámara, plano medio estable, estilo UGC auténtico, luz suave, composición limpia, sin apariencia de anuncio de estudio.”

Reglas útiles

  • Usa verbos concretos: “muestra”, “abre”, “coloca”, “sonríe”, “se gira”.
  • Describe la cámara: “plano cercano”, “ligero zoom”, “estática”, “handheld”.
  • Evita mezclar muchos estilos incompatibles: “cinematográfico” y “casero” pueden chocar si no defines cuál domina.
  • Si quieres realismo, pide “natural”, “sutil”, “espontáneo” y “sin exceso de pulido”.

4) Prompting desde imagen: cuándo conviene y cómo guiarlo

Conclusión: si ya tienes una imagen base, el prompting debe centrarse en animación, continuidad y comportamiento.

插图 2

Sora 2 permite trabajar con texto a video e imagen a video. Cuando usas una imagen de referencia, no necesitas describir tanto la apariencia del sujeto; en cambio, debes explicar qué debe cambiar o moverse.

Qué incluir en un prompt para image-to-video

  • acción del sujeto,
  • dirección del movimiento,
  • expresión o gesto,
  • dinámica de cámara,
  • estilo de animación,
  • límites de cambio visual.

Ejemplo de prompt para imagen de referencia

{
  "reference_image": "imagen de una persona sosteniendo un envase",
  "action": "la persona levanta el producto ligeramente, sonríe y hace un gesto de recomendación",
  "camera": "plano medio con leve movimiento lateral",
  "style": "UGC natural y realista",
  "constraints": [
    "mantener la identidad del sujeto",
    "no cambiar el diseño principal del producto",
    "sin efectos exagerados"
  ]
}

Recomendación práctica

Si trabajas con una imagen, añade una regla de conservación:

  • mantener rostro,
  • mantener outfit,
  • mantener producto,
  • mantener encuadre.

Eso reduce variaciones innecesarias y mejora la consistencia.

5) Plantilla de prompt JSON para UGC en Sora 2

Conclusión: una plantilla reutilizable te ahorra tiempo y mejora la coherencia entre pruebas.

Aquí tienes una plantilla simple pero avanzada que puedes adaptar según tu caso:

CampoQué escribirObjetivo
subjectQuién apareceDefinir el protagonista
sceneDónde ocurreDar contexto visual
actionQué haceControlar la narrativa
cameraCómo se filmaDefinir lenguaje audiovisual
styleCómo debe verseMarcar estética UGC
audioQué se escuchaAlinear sonido y escena
durationCuánto duraAjustar el ritmo
aspect_ratioFormatoOptimizar la salida
constraintsQué evitarReducir errores

Plantilla editable

{
  "subject": "",
  "scene": "",
  "action": "",
  "camera": "",
  "style": "",
  "audio": "",
  "duration": "10s",
  "aspect_ratio": "landscape",
  "constraints": []
}

插图 3

Cómo usarla bien

  • Rellena cada campo con una sola idea principal.
  • No metas adjetivos redundantes.
  • Si algo falla, cambia solo un campo por iteración.
  • Mantén el prompt corto pero específico.

FAQ

¿Por qué usar JSON para prompts en Sora 2?

Porque te ayuda a ordenar la información, reutilizar estructuras y mantener consistencia entre generaciones.

¿Qué hace que un UGC se vea más natural?

Una acción humana concreta, cámara sencilla, luz realista y un tono poco publicitario.

¿Debo describir mucho el estilo visual?

Solo lo necesario. Si describes demasiado, puedes generar conflictos entre instrucciones. Mejor priorizar claridad.

¿Es mejor texto a video o imagen a video?

Depende del objetivo. Texto a video sirve para crear desde cero; imagen a video es útil cuando ya tienes una composición base y quieres animarla.

¿Qué restricciones conviene incluir siempre?

Evita lo que no quieras ver: logos, texto en pantalla, exceso de efectos, apariencia de anuncio de estudio o cambios fuertes en el sujeto.

Conclusión

Si quieres hacer prompting JSON avanzado para UGC en Sora 2, la clave es estructurar el prompt como si fuera un brief visual: sujeto, escena, acción, cámara, estilo, audio y restricciones. Cuanto más claro sea ese esquema, más fácil será generar videos consistentes, naturales y reutilizables.

Empieza con una plantilla simple, prueba una variable a la vez y prioriza siempre la claridad sobre la complejidad. Para UGC, lo más efectivo suele ser lo más directo: un sujeto creíble, una acción concreta y una estética auténtica.

Cómo hacer prompting JSON avanzado para UGC en Sora 2 - FSG AI